If you, or anyone else, feels it should not be added to the stable tree, please let <stable@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xx> know about it. commit f3ad795a265fab1ae19481e2ede357c16211c5d0 Author: Rakesh Pillai <pillair@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x> Date: Sat Dec 12 00:30:10 2020 +0530 ath10k: Fix error handling in case of CE pipe init failure [ Upstream commit 31561e8557cd1eeba5806ac9ce820f8323b2201b ] Currently if the copy engine pipe init fails for snoc based chipsets, the rri is not freed. Fix this error handling for copy engine pipe init failure.
